1. Loro Parque
The first thing you need to do with your friends is visit Loro Parque, twice named the best in the world by TripAdvisor. Why? It’s an incredible way to start your journey, this place is much more than just a zoo: it’s a nature conservation center home to more than 40,000 animals of 400 different species.
The zoo has a lot to offer, from replicas of ecosystems from all five continents to seeing orcas, dolphins, sea lions, and parrots up close during educational shows. The park also has rest areas and restaurants to make the day perfect, as well as more than 8 different immersive experiences. 2. Siam Water Park
The first thing that comes to mind when thinking about the Canary Islands is sun, water, and fun! And there’s no better place than Siam Park for that, a water park that has been voted the best in the world ten times by Tripadvisor, and for good reason.
It’s the place to go if you’re looking for adrenaline and a refreshing dip. The park offers several attractions, waterslides, and pools. You will find there iconic attractions like an almost vertical slide called “The Tower of Power” and a huge wave pool titled “The Wave Palace”.
Situated on the southern side of the island in Costa Adeje, a visit to Siam Park guaranteed fun. Plus, the park’s Thai atmosphere, with its palm trees and exotic architecture, will make you feel like you’re on another continent.
3. Teide Excursion
There’s no visit to the island complete until you visit Spain’s highest peak: Mount Teide. You can’t leave Tenerife without visiting it, whether it is a relaxing and scenic cable car ride to the summit (approximately 3,555 meters) or a hike on one of its many trails, it sure is a unique experience, with breathtaking views.
The Teide National Park is home to a unique flora and fauna, and the volcanic formations and lunar landscapes make for epic photos. And if you go at night, you can book an astronomy tour! Tenerife’s skies are one of the best in the world for stargazing.
If you go, make sure to check out Roques de Garcia, which is the most popular rock formation in the park and is only 5 km from the cable car. Pair that adventure with a visit to Arenas Negras or Black Sands, which is a trail that starts from El Portillo Visitor Center, climbs up the Montaña del Cerrillar, and offers some of the most stunning views of the park.
4. Las Teresitas Beach
After all that hiking, you and your friends will be asking for a place to relax, then how about a day at the beach? Las Teresitas is one of Tenerife’s most famous beaches, with its golden sand brought from the Sahara and its crystal clear, calm waters.
The best part of this is that the beach is situated in a perfect spot, close to the village of San Andres and close to the center of Santa Cruz on the north side of the island, which makes it the perfect place for a swim and to meet people. I highly recommend that you visit it in the morning since the tide is lower and the waves are smaller.
Here you can lie in the sun, play beach volleyball, or enjoy a picnic while listening to the waves. If you like snorkeling, you can do it here or head to Las Gaviotas Beach, which is nearby and ideal for snorkeling and similar activities. 5. Tapas Tour in La Laguna
If there’s one thing that brings a group of friends together, it’s food, and in Spain, tapas is the way to go! But while in Tenerife, there’s no better option for a tapas tour than the World Heritage City of San Cristobal de La Laguna.
Here you and your friends can try typical dishes like papas arrugadas con mojo (wrinkled potatoes with mojo sauce), grilled cheese, or gofio while strolling through its streets packed with history. The place is easy to walk in, and it’s home to several bars and restaurants, as well as other stores. Eating well, laughing a lot, and enjoying Canarian cuisine is a sure plan!
